Dialogue A
(Miss Wang, the secretary, is sending a fax to Sydney. The following is a dialogue between Miss Wang and the clerk of the Telegraph Office. )
(A: Miss Wang; B: the clerk)
A: Good morning, sir. Is this the right place for fax service?
B: Yes. What can I do for you?
A: I want to send a fax to Sydney.
B: Photograph or document?
A: Document.
B: Please show me the document, Miss.
A: Here you are.
B: Yes, it is clear enough to send.
A: How Long will it take? It's urgent.
B: Don't worry. It only takes a few minutes.
A: How much does it cost?
B: If it is a document, the price is as much as an IDD call.
A: That's nice. What about sending a photo?
B: It's according to the dimension of the sheet including the standard rate.
A: I see.
Dialogue B
(A: the clerk; B: Miss Wang)
A: Good afternoon, Miss. Can I help you?
B: Yes. I'd like to send a fax to Boston, US. This is the main message.
A: Is this the code number of the receiver?
B: Yes. Could you help me put on the code number of our company? In case they want to send us a fax.
A: Certainly. How can I call your company, please?
B: Shanghai Office Equipment Factory.
A: Just a moment, Miss…Thank you for waiting, Miss. It's 69 Yuan. Overseas fax rates are 19 Yuan per minute with a minimum three minute charge.
B: Here is 100 yuan. May I have a receipt?
A: Sure. This is your change and receipt.
B: Thank you very much.
A: You are welcome.
Dialogue C
(Miss Zhao, a junior secretary in the General Office, has just got a telex from an overseas company. She doesn't know how read it, so she asks Miss Wu for help. )
Z: Hi, Miss Wu. Can you help me to work out the telex I got just a moment ago?
W: Sure. Where is it?
Z: Here you are. You see. What does this PLS mean?
W: Well, in a telex, the operator usually uses PLS instead of the word please“。
Z: Oh, then this TKS means“thanks”。 Am I right?
W: Exactly! You're very clever.
Z: I just guessed. But what does ASAP mean?
W: ASAP means“as soon as possible. ”The operator only struck four keys so that it saved a lot of time. You know that a telex is charged according to time.
Z: In that case, RYT means the phrase“regarding your telex”?
W: You're right again. You shouldn't have to worry about telex messages. The more you read the more you can understand. I suggest you read some books about how to write good telex messages if you have time.
Z: I will. And thank you very much for your help.
W: You are welcome.
Notes 注釋
1.IDD call 長途直撥電話
2.in case 以防;萬一
3. overseas fax rates 海外傳真費
4.with a mininum three minute charge 最低按3分鐘計算
5.so that 以便;使得
如: I got up early so that I might be in time for the express.
我起得很早以便可以趕上特快車。
Work hard so that you may succeed.
努力工作吧,這樣你就能夠成功。
6.the more… the more…越……越……
如: The more you practice, the better you speak English.
你練習得越多,你的英語就講得越好。
7.regarding your telex 關于你方電傳
